Implementation of SA07

The evaluation of the implementation of Stable and Acute 2007 (SA07) in Scotland has generated a significant degree of positive feedback from practitioners involved in the introduction of this risk instrument to practice in Scotland. In particular, the method of joint delivery of training highlighted benefits from participants in developing shared understandings of roles and responsibilities.

This report highlights a number of potential learning points in relation to implementation of national initiatives and quality assurance approaches in risk practice and a number of specific SA07 recommendations.
